At Lung Saskatchewan, our mission is to “improve lung health, one breath at a time.” Our opportunities to shape the future of lung health are strengthened by collaboration, innovation, and trusted partnerships.  

Our multi-decade history with AstraZeneca in the professional education space demonstrates leadership and impact that goes beyond the borders of one province. As a result of working towards effective, innovative ways to partner in the delivery of lung health information, the original RESPTREC videoconference series was born in the early 2000s.

Thanks to AstraZeneca’s commitment to lifelong learning for respiratory educators, Lung Saskatchewan has hosted a variety of lung health-related topics presented by key opinion leaders from across the country. This webinar education has afforded respiratory educators and RESPTREC alumni the ability to deliver an informed, patient-focused healthcare experience to those living with lung disease.  

In 2024, we celebrate 21 years of sponsorship from AstraZeneca for the RESPTREC Webinar Series. Thank you, AstraZeneca for continuing to partner with us.
